I am Arpit, a condensed matter theorist on a journey to unravel secrets of solids and surrounding quantum world. Through The Quantum Vibe, I aim to communicate my reflections on the recent developments in physics, and share snippets of a physics researcher’s life which many people might be able to relate with. From general audience to new researchers and experts, this newsletter will have something for everyone.
Broadly, each issue of The Quantum Vibe will have three sections: ‘Quantum Leaps and Bounds?’, ‘Living the scientific life’ and, ‘Expert’s arena: cond-mat arXiv forum’. Here’s what each section will have:
Quantum Leaps and Bounds
Scientists are constantly exploring why our natural world behaves in a quantum manner. This question lies at the heart of much of today's cutting-edge physics research, and in this section, I will provide a brief overview of the latest developments in the field, along with my personal reflections.
Living the scientific life
Researchers require a diverse set of skills in order to conceptualise and visualise complex phenomena, and effectively communicate results to the community. In this journey they become a writer, graphic designer, productivity ninja and what not. In this section, I will share how these developments have come through in my life and how each researcher follows his/her own path.
Experts’ arena: cond-mat arXiv forum
My area of research is condensed matter physics and I keep myself updated about the field from daily postings on arXiv.org. In this section, I will talk about arXiv preprints that I find interesting.
